Amazon Finance Manager, AWS Australia, AWS ANZ in Sydney, Australia

AWS Finance seeks a world class Finance Manager to be a key member of its team supporting our fast growing Commercial Sales Organization. Read more about AWS here: https://aws.amazon.com

This position will work closely with finance management as well as key business partners across the AWS organization, including Product Managers and Operations, to drive thoughtful analysis and controllership in the AWS Australia businesses.

This individual will implement and drive the core financial processes for the business including Investment evaluation framework and measurement, annual Operating Plans, Monthly/Quarterly Business Reviews, identify and quantify financial/operational Risks and Opportunities (R&O) to the business, and drive ad-hoc business projects. Additional responsibilities include helping refine the planning process and modeling improvements to help drive positive Free Cash Flow.

This role requires a self-starter with a strong financial modeling background, problem solving skills, a keen attention to detail, ability to work in a fast-paced environment with ambiguous situations, and solid skills in project and people management. This role has regular interaction with various business units across Amazon and requires strong interpersonal skills.

Key job responsibilities

· Create, influence and execute a vision to measure investments across Commercial sector

· Build short and long term financial models for existing and new business concepts

· Partner with business team to implement new processes (controllership) and drive the improvement of existing processes

· Ownership of key reporting metrics (KPI’s) and narratives to help business partners understand areas of growth as well as opportunity for engagement

Basic Qualifications

  • 6+ years of applying key financial performance indicators (KPIs) to analyses experience

  • 6+ years of tax, finance or a related analytical field experience

  • 6+ years of identifying, leading, and executing opportunities to improve, automate, standardize or simplify finance or business tools and processes experience

  • Bachelor's degree in BI, finance, engineering, statistics, computer science, mathematics, finance or equivalent quantitative field

Preferred Qualifications

  • 6+ years of participating in continuous improvement projects in your team to scale and improve controllership with measurable results experience

  • MBA

  • Experience working with large-scale data mining and reporting tools (examples: SQL, MS Access, Essbase, Cognos) and other financial systems (examples: Oracle, SAP, Lawson, JD Edwards)

  • 6+ years of solving complex business challenges by delivering accurate and timely financial models, analysis, and recommendations that have a proven impact on business (e.g., financial savings, operational improvements, or customer benefits) experience
